Waterstone Human Capital has announced that WCB Nova Scotia is one of Canada’s 10 Most Admired Corporate Cultures™ of 2016 in the Broader Public Sector category. Winners demonstrate the importance of culture and how it impacts organizational performance.

Most Admired
“What’s so impressive about this diverse list of 2016 winners,” says Marty Parker, President and Chief Executive Officer of Waterstone Human Capital, “is their shared belief that culture is their competitive advantage.”

“The winning organizations have shown diverse strategies in achieving inspirational cultures that have measureable results. They know that building and sustaining a great culture is a significant asset that drives performance.”

WCB Nova Scotia was also given the honour in 2013. Organizations are scored in six categories: vision and leadership, recruitment and hiring for fit, cultural alignment and measurement, retention, rewards and recognition, organizational performance and corporate social responsibility.
